Duties and Responsibilities:
- + Manage and maintain a Windows Server environment, with a strong emphasis on VMware vSphere/ESXi infrastructure + Administer, monitor, and troubleshoot VMware ESXi hosts, vCenter, and virtual machines + Oversee the day-to-day operations of data center servers, virtualization stack, backups, and overall system performance optimization + Maintain and support the Microsoft ecosystem, including Active Directory, DNS, DHCP, and Group Policy + Provide cross-functional support across IT and networking, including end-user support + Provision, patch, upgrade, and migrate Windows servers (on-prem and cloud-based) + Maintain and improve backup and disaster recovery systems (e.
- Skills and Qualifications
- :•+ 3+ years of experience in server administration (on-premise and cloud) + Hands-on experience with VMware vSphere/ESXi and vCenter + Experience installing, configuring and troubleshooting Fortigate Firewalls and VPNs + Experience installing, configuring and troubleshooting Juniper switches + Experience with Juniper Mist.
- Preferred (a plus, not required):
- + Scripting abilities in PowerShell, Bash, or Python + Knowledge of Linux systems (RHEL, Ubuntu, CentOS)
